Open-source time-series database and monitoring system with built-in alerting.
Small to medium teams, single-cluster environments, development teams needing quick metric monitoring setup, and organizations prioritizing simplicity over long-term data retention.

Highly available Prometheus setup with long-term storage and global query view across multiple clusters.
Large enterprises, multi-cluster Kubernetes deployments, organizations requiring compliance with long-term data retention, and teams with dedicated platform engineering resources.
Prometheus is a time-series monitoring and alerting system designed for metrics collection, while Thanos is a highly available metrics storage and query layer built on top of Prometheus. Thanos extends Prometheus with long-term storage, multi-cluster querying, and global deduplication capabilities.
Choose Prometheus if you need lightweight, simple metrics collection for single clusters with moderate retention needs and quick setup. Choose Thanos if you require long-term historical data, multi-cluster monitoring, high availability, or need to query metrics across multiple Prometheus instances at scale.
Was this verdict helpful?
Choose Prometheus if
Small to medium teams, single-cluster environments, development teams needing quick metric monitoring setup, and organizations prioritizing simplicity over long-term data retention.
Get notified when prices change, new specs ship, or our verdict updates.
Triggers: price change new spec verdict update
No spam. Stop anytime.
| Metric | Prometheus | Thanos | Diff |
|---|---|---|---|
| GitHub Stars (Community Adoption)(stars) | 54,000+ | — | — |
| Data Sources Supported(plugins) | Remote storage endpoints only (~5 types) | — | — |
| Default Data Retention(days) | 15 days | — | — |
| Memory Usage (Typical Instance)(MB) | 50-150 | — | — |
Grafana vs Prometheus
software
Prometheus vs Grafana
software
WordPress vs Wix
software
Slack vs Microsoft Teams
software
Canva vs Photoshop
software
Midjourney vs DALL-E
software
Figma vs Sketch
software
iPhone 17 vs Samsung Galaxy S26
technology
PS5 vs Xbox Series X
technology
Mac vs Windows
technology
Android vs iOS
technology
Netflix vs Disney+
companies
Best Streaming Services in 2026: Top Picks for Every Budget & Interest
Navigating the crowded streaming landscape in 2026 can be overwhelming. We've tested and ranked the best streaming services that offer the most value, from Netflix's massive library to budget-friendly options like Tubi, helping you cut cable and find your perfect entertainment solution.
Best Live TV Streaming Services & Plans for Spring 2026: Complete Buyer's Guide
Tired of overpaying for cable? Discover the best live TV streaming services and plans for Spring 2026, including YouTube TV's new genre-based packages starting at $55/month. Our comprehensive guide breaks down pricing, channels, and features to help you cut the cord.
Choose Thanos if
Large enterprises, multi-cluster Kubernetes deployments, organizations requiring compliance with long-term data retention, and teams with dedicated platform engineering resources.
| Query Language Learning Curve(weeks) |
| 1-2 (PromQL specific but consistent) |
| — |
| — |
| Time to First Dashboard(minutes) | 15-30 (local metrics immediately available) | — | — |
| Default Local Data Retention(days) | 15 days | Unlimited (via object storage) | — |
| Minimum RAM Requirements (Production)(GB) | 2 GB | 4 GB (Thanos components combined) | -50% |
| Query Latency (1 billion data points)(milliseconds) | 150-300 ms | 80-150 ms (with downsampling) | +96% |
| Number of Required Components(components) | 1 (single binary) | 4-5 (sidecar, querier, compactor, ruler, store) | -80% |
| Object Storage Cost (1 TB/month)(USD) | N/A (local storage only) | 23 USD/month (S3 standard) | — |
| Community Stars on GitHub(stars) | 25,000+ stars | 13,000+ stars | +92% |
| Setup Time (Kubernetes)(minutes) | 10-15 minutes | 120-180 minutes (with storage backend) | -92% |
| Memory Footprint (Minimal Setup)(MB) | ~50 MB | — | — |
| Community Dashboard Templates(count) | Limited (basic graphs) | — | — |
| Setup Time (Basic Production)(minutes) | 30-60 minutes | — | — |
| Query Language Complexity(learning hours) | 20-40 hours (PromQL) | — | — |
All figures sourced from publicly available data. Last updated Jun 2026.
Prometheus
Real-time metrics scraping and alerting
Thanos
Long-term storage and multi-cluster aggregation layer
Prometheus
15 days default (configurable, typically 2-3 weeks local)
Thanos
Unlimited with object storage backends (S3, GCS, Azure)🏆
Prometheus
Single cluster monitoring
Thanos
Multi-cluster and multi-tenant querying🏆
Prometheus
Native PromQL API only
Thanos
100% PromQL compatible with enhanced features
Prometheus
Simple (YAML configuration, single binary)🏆
Thanos
Complex (requires object storage, sidecar, querier, compactor)
Prometheus
Not supported
Thanos
Global deduplication across replicas🏆
Prometheus
87% of companies using Prometheus for metrics🏆
Thanos
42% of large enterprises (10k+ employees) use Thanos
No. Thanos is not a replacement but an extension. You must run Prometheus alongside Thanos components. Thanos acts as a query layer on top of Prometheus data, adding long-term storage and multi-cluster capabilities. The migration requires deploying additional components (sidecar, object storage, querier) alongside existing Prometheus instances.
Dive deeper with these curated resources
As an affiliate, we may earn a commission from qualifying purchases at no extra cost to you. Learn more
Philo in 2026: Streaming TV Service Review, Pricing & Reddit Community Insights
Explore Philo's evolution heading into 2026, including pricing tiers, channel lineup, and how it compares to competitors like Sling TV. Discover what the r/PhiloTV Reddit community thinks about the service's current offerings and future prospects.
| Attribute | Prometheus | Thanos |
|---|---|---|
| GitHub Stars (Community Adoption)(stars) | 54,000+ | — |
| Data Sources Supported(plugins) | Remote storage endpoints only (~5 types) | — |
| Supported Data Sources(count) | Scrape-based (any Prometheus-compatible exporter) | — |
| Default Data Retention(days) | 15 days | — |
| Default Local Data Retention(days) | 15 days | Unlimited (via object storage) |
| Memory Usage (Typical Instance)(MB) | 50-150 | — |
| Minimum RAM Requirements (Production)(GB) | 2 GB | 4 GB (Thanos components combined) |
| Query Latency (1 billion data points)(milliseconds) | 150-300 ms | 80-150 ms (with downsampling) |
| Memory Footprint (Minimal Setup)(MB) | ~50 MB | — |
| Query Language Learning Curve(weeks) | 1-2 (PromQL specific but consistent) | — |
| Built-in Alerting Capabilities(null) | Advanced (AlertManager with routing, grouping, silencing) | — |
| Multi-Cluster Query Support | No (federation workaround available) | Yes (native support) |
| Standalone Operation(null) | Yes—fully self-contained with TSDB | — |
| Time to First Dashboard(minutes) | 15-30 (local metrics immediately available) | — |
| Number of Required Components(components) | 1 (single binary) | 4-5 (sidecar, querier, compactor, ruler, store) |
| Setup Time (Kubernetes)(minutes) | 10-15 minutes | 120-180 minutes (with storage backend) |
| Object Storage Cost (1 TB/month)(USD) | N/A (local storage only) | 23 USD/month (S3 standard) |
| Community Stars on GitHub(stars) | 25,000+ stars | 13,000+ stars |
| Community Dashboard Templates(count) | Limited (basic graphs) | — |
| Commercial Support Cost(USD/month) | Free (no commercial tier) | — |
| Setup Time (Basic Production)(minutes) | 30-60 minutes | — |
| Query Language Complexity(learning hours) | 20-40 hours (PromQL) | — |
| Built-in Alerting Rules(feature) | Yes (Alertmanager with 50+ integrations) | — |
ThanosSide-by-side comparison of numeric attributes